Solar Attic Fans: Eco-Friendly and Cost-Effective
The technology behind modern solar attic fans has advanced significantly, with current models featuring high-efficiency photovoltaic panels that operate effectively even in partial sunlight conditions. Many units include battery backup systems that provide continued operation during cloudy periods or evening hours when attic heat buildup remains problematic. For West Virginia residents, solar attic fans qualify for federal tax credits of up to 30% of installation costs, and some utility companies offer additional rebates for energy-efficient home improvements.

The Hidden Benefits of Attic Airflow
Beyond energy savings, proper attic ventilation provides critical moisture control that protects your home's structural integrity and prevents costly damage. In West Virginia's climate, temperature differentials between indoor and outdoor air create conditions where moisture can condense in poorly ventilated attics. This moisture leads to mold growth, wood rot, insulation degradation, and potential structural damage that can cost thousands to repair.
